Before you can empower your career, you need to know where you're headed. Setting clear, achievable career goals provides you with a roadmap for your journey. These goals can be both short-term, such as gaining a specific certification, and long-term, like reaching a managerial position in five years. Remember to make your goals SMART (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ound), to increase your chances of success.

Networking is a powerful tool for career empowerment. Building relationships with industry professionals can lead to new opportunities, insights, and mentorships. Attend professional events, join industry associations, and engage on professional social media platforms like LinkedIn to expand your network. Genuine connections can provide support and open doors throughout your career journey.
Your personal brand represents how you market yourself to the world. It includes your professional reputation, online presence, and the way you convey your skills and values. By developing a strong personal brand, you differentiate yourself from the competition and increase your visibility in the job market. This can involve crafting a professional narrative, maintaining an updated CV and LinkedIn profile, and contributing to industry discussions.
